9:50am Low Income Taxpayer Clinics and the Pro Bono Referral Panel. This Task Force will discuss its efforts, and those of the Taxpayer Advocate Service, to (i) research what LITCs are doing in terms of setting up pro bono referral panels (ii) critically analyze the types of arrangements, (iii) assess the pros and cons of using such referral panels, and (iv) recommend some best practices. Ultimately, the Task Force will help create contacts in all state bar associations so that LITCs that desire referral panels will have a local starting point.
